Latest Patents

David holds a patent for his invention titled "Remote Control Towing-Hitch Assembly." This innovative adjustable trailer hitch allows operators improved remote control over the lateral positioning of a trailer hitch. The design simplifies the process of hooking a trailer to a tow vehicle, through a unique mechanism involving a hitch assembly mounted on a roller carriage, which moves laterally within a housing.

With a keen eye for practical solutions, David's invention enhances towing accuracy, particularly when maneuvering in reverse. The roller carriage engages a positioning screw powered by a sealed electric motor, translating the rotation into precise lateral movements. By using a wireless remote control unit, operators can achieve better alignment without the traditional difficulties associated with fixed hitches.
